Reporting to the Human Resources Director, this role is responsible for overseeing various HR functions, including payroll, recruitment, talent management, employee relations, and compliance. The successful candidate will contribute to fostering an employee-oriented culture across multiple facilities in Canada. Location: Brantford Ontario Work Model: Onsite Advantages -Dental Insurance -Disability Insurance -Supplementary Health Insurance -Life Insurance -Paid Time Off -Company Events -Employee Assistance Program -Group RRSP -On-site Parking -Casual Dress Code Responsibilities -Process bi-weekly payroll and manage benefits and retirement savings programs. -Conduct full-cycle recruitment activities. -Handle day-to-day employee relations and HR administration. -Maintain employee files, job descriptions, policies, and procedures. -Assist in implementing performance improvement plans and evaluations. -Collaborate on organizational tools and programs for employee engagement. -Ensure company compliance with HR, health & safety, and payroll legislation. -Manage employee morale and satisfaction through surveys and action plans. -Oversee safety, security, and inventory. Qualifications -5+ years of progressive HR experience. -CHRP designation or post-graduate degree preferred. -Strong planning and organizational skills. -Excellent written and verbal communication skills in English and French. -Proficiency in Excel, Word, and PowerPoint.
